I have this Wii RVL-001 (USA) bricked, i don't no how it bricked because is a friends wii. Well, it have priiloader installed so i boot in priiloader and then boot into homebrew channel, then i used wiimodlite to reinstall the system menu for USA console (RVL-WiiSystemmenu-v513-USA).

Now i only have a black screen and priiloader doesn't boot, i'm i screwed?

Extract the BootMii files to SD and see if you have BootMii in boot2
https://static.hackmii.com/bootmii_sd_files.zip

I don't think SaveMiiFrii will do anything here - you can try it. My guess is that no software method can salvage that console if BootMii isn't available
===============

Always reinstall Priiloader directly after installing a System Menu. For most Wii consoles (those that cannot have BootMii in boot2), Priiloader is the only thing that can be used for brick repair.

priiloader wouldn't have saved him if he was missing the system menu IOS for the new SM he just installed, priiloader requires that to operate also, but yeah other than that I 100% agree with you on everything else, good advice

If the wii was a different region it would cause brick (that includes if the wii was region changed to a different region than what u were installing).

If the wii was missing the system menu IOS (most likely scenario in your case), then the system menu has nothing to load itself with, and u caused u to brick. When installing new system menus you should always make sure u are installing the required system menu IOS already or at least in the same queue. And if course immediately reinstall priiloader

Lastly, and this is unlikely, u had the Korean key in your seeprom, running 4.2 or 4.3 with a stock ios80, although this causes 003 bricks so they're usually pretty easy to identify.
